Historical Evolution of Fountains

Fountains' origins can be traced back to ancient times, with some of the earliest examples found in Mesopotamia around 3000 BCE. These were simple wells or cisterns, serving practical purposes like water collection. However, it was the ancient Romans who transformed fountains into public art, constructing intricate systems to transport water over long distances and creating monumental structures like the Trevi Fountain in Rome.

During the Renaissance, fountains reached new heights of artistic expression. Architects and sculptors collaborated to create masterpieces that celebrated human achievement and divine inspiration. The Baroque period further refined these designs, incorporating dramatic effects like water jets and cascades to create a sense of movement and dynamism.

Today, fountains come in a wide variety of shapes and sizes, each with its unique features and functions. Here are some of the most common types:

  • Decorative Fountains: These are primarily designed for aesthetic purposes, often found in parks, gardens, and public spaces. Examples include the iconic dancing fountains at Bellagio in Las Vegas.
  • Interactive Fountains: These encourage public engagement, with features like touch-sensitive water jets that respond to visitors' movements. A notable example is the Crown Fountain in Chicago's Millennium Park.
  • Waterfalls: While not typically considered fountains, waterfalls share many similarities. They create a soothing atmosphere and can be found in both natural and man-made environments.

Fountains are not just about the water; it's the features that make them unique and captivating. Here are some key features that enhance the fountain experience:

  • Water Jets: These can be static or move in patterns, creating a mesmerizing display of water and light.
  • Cascades: Multiple levels of water flow, often with stepped or terraced structures, creating a sense of movement and energy.
  • Sprays: Fine mist or spray patterns, often used to create dramatic effects or enhance visibility at night.
  • Lighting: LED lights can transform fountains into magical displays after dark, with a wide range of colors and effects.

Fountains today serve multiple purposes beyond aesthetics. They provide a sense of place, marking significant locations or commemorating important events. They also promote community engagement, encouraging people to gather, relax, and interact. Moreover, fountains play a crucial role in urban planning, helping to mitigate heat island effects and improve air quality through evaporative cooling.

In recent years, there's been a growing emphasis on sustainability in fountain design. Modern fountains are designed to minimize water usage and waste, often incorporating recirculation systems and energy-efficient lighting. Some even generate electricity through hydroelectric power, turning fountains into productive features rather than just decorative ones.

Fountains and Well-being

Fountains have long been recognized for their therapeutic benefits. The sound of flowing water has a calming effect, reducing stress and anxiety. The sight of water in motion can also stimulate creativity and focus. This has led to the integration of fountains into healthcare facilities, offices, and other spaces designed to promote well-being.

Furthermore, fountains can enhance the appeal of public spaces, making them more inviting and encouraging physical activity. This can contribute to improved public health and community cohesion.
